    It's really hard to rate this property, I wish I could review the hotel, the spa, and the…read morerestaurant separately. I did not book the hotel, we were booked by our tour company. Twin room was pretty small with a large bathroom and entry hall. We ended up storing our luggage in the hall. The soap and shampoo dispensers were really hard to use so we were left using a small bar of soap I happened to have with me. The shower did not drain well so I had to pause halfway through my shower to allow it to catch up. There is a towel warmer but we could not find the switch to turn it on. There is an electric kettle, but it's huge and difficult to fill from the absurdly small bathroom tap. I had a seaweed bath in the spa. Very enjoyable but I had asked at booking if I should bring anything with me and was told no. So I got in the jacuzzi buck naked. Fortunately I was the only one there but when my bath was ready, the spa matron informed me I should have brought swimwear for the communal portion of the facility. I think the restaurant is their strongest element. Breakfast buffet was excellent. One could assemble a full Irish or any portion of thereof. Dinner is price fixed either 2 or 3 courses. Simpler fare can be ordered in the adjacent bar. I especially enjoyed the Chicken Supreme with apple pie and ice cream for dessert. My vegan companion enjoyed the tofu appetizer and the vegan chocolate cake with lime sorbet. The bar menu is comprehensive including a sophisticated selection of wines in any price range.

    Went for a tour of a local island with this company last summer, and had a great time!…read more The tour guide was able to give us loads of information on the history and heritage of the island, seal spotting was included and then we were brought to a spot where we could swim and jump off the rocks into the water and just have fun in the sun, a great family day out for all, adults and children alike. I will note that kayaking can be quite a tiring activity, especially if you are younger or abit smaller in build (such as myself) it can be tough to paddle against the current, however the instructor/tour guide keeps a close eye on everyone and provides encouragement along the way, and it is worth it once you get to land and can enjoy the beauty that Ireland has to offer. We were exceptionally lucky, the day we kayaked was sunny (a rare occasion indeed!), but seeing as you are already getting wet from being in the sea I can imagine it would matter too much if there was a small shower or too throughout the day! The tour took a good couple of hours, including the kayak in and out to the island and back to the mainland, so I recommend bringing supplies with you (including a picnic of sorts, suncream, sunglasses, water and sensible shoes are a must!). Also be wary, parts of the tour can be quite overgrown, as this island is uninhabited, so while shorts may be needed for nice weather, longer, lightweight trousers may be a good idea to pack! The tour guide was friendly and positive throughout, another bonus, and I would highly recommend to anyone looking to do something a little more active and outside of the box.
